As Tax Day approaches on April 15, 2025, Californians affected by January’s wildfires are eligible for a six-month extension to file their tax returns. While payments are due by April 15, various restaurants are offering discounts for tax filers to ease the burden. From special deals on meal purchases to complimentary desserts, these promotions are available through April 20. Important tax relief options, like claiming disaster-related losses, can further assist those impacted by the fires. Staying organized and informed is key during tax season.

The usual tax deadline for most folks is set for April 15, 2025, but here’s some fantastic news for those affected by the wildfires back in January. You automatically get a glorious six-month extension to file your tax returns and make those payments. That means instead of rushing to meet a deadline, you have until October 15, 2025.
Now, don’t get too comfortable! If you owe any taxes, you still need to pay them by April 15, 2025. Thankfully, both the IRS and the California state tax board are here to help. They’ve made it easy with an automatic extension for those dealing with wildfire hardships, which means you don’t even need to fill out any extra paperwork! If there’s confusion on how much you owe, take a stroll over to the Franchise Tax Board’s handy Tax Calculator for clarity.
